JJ Prum - 2014 range tasting with Katharina Prum : Heady orange notes with musk, apple, coconut, mandarin, apricot and lime. Palate bursts with energy, there is sweetness but it is well contained by the trademark Graacher Himmelreich minerality. Excellent balance and interest in this bottle even in its youth.

2014 Joh. Jos. Prüm (Chicago, IL) : #18-15, 7% abv. Botrytis! Finally! There's a lovely and absolutely alluring honeyed spice quality to this wine, which, coupled with the high acidity and light fruit flavours gives this a particularly distinctive profile. It's pretty much the same wine as the GH Auslese, but with a richer, even denser profile, and a touch of botrytis thrown in. Quite compelling in its own right, and a different beast altogether, but just as exciting.
